All Categories
Featured
Table of Contents
These concerns are then shared with your future job interviewers so you do not obtain asked the same concerns twice. Google looks for when hiring: Depending on the specific task you're using for these attributes could be broken down even more.
In this middle section, Google's job interviewers commonly repeat the questions they asked you, document your answers in information, and provide you a rating for each quality (e.g. "Poor", "Mixed", "Excellent", "Exceptional"). Recruiters will certainly compose a summary of your efficiency and give a total suggestion on whether they assume Google must be employing you or not (e.g.
Yes, Google software program designer meetings are very challenging. The meeting procedure is designed to extensively evaluate a candidate's technical skills and general viability for the role.
Our team believe in data-driven meeting preparation and have actually used Glassdoor data to recognize the kinds of questions which are most regularly asked at Google. For coding meetings, we've broken down the questions you'll be asked by subcategories (e.g. Arrays/ Strings , Graphs / Trees , and so on) so that you can prioritize what to examine and practice. Google software engineers solve some of the most hard problems the firm confronts with code. It's as a result vital that they have strong problem-solving skills. This is the part of the meeting where you intend to reveal that you believe in an organized means and create code that's precise, bug-free, and quick.
Please keep in mind the listing listed below leaves out system design and behavioral inquiries, which we'll cover later on in this write-up. Charts/ Trees (39% of questions, a lot of regular) Selections/ Strings (26%) Dynamic programs (12%) Recursion (12%) Geometry/ Mathematics (11% of questions, least regular) Listed below, we have actually provided typical examples used at Google for every of these various concern types.
"Offered a binary tree, discover the maximum course amount. "We can revolve numbers by 180 degrees to create brand-new numbers.
When 2, 3, 4, 5, and 7 are revolved 180 levels, they end up being invalid. A complicated number is a number that when turned 180 levels comes to be a various number with each digit legitimate.(Note that the turned number can be above the initial number.) Provided a positive integer N, return the variety of complicated numbers between 1 and N comprehensive." (Solution) "Given two words (beginWord and endWord), and a thesaurus's word checklist, find the size of shortest change series from beginWord to endWord, such that: 1) Just one letter can be changed at once and, 2) Each changed word should exist in the word list." (Option) "Offered a matrix of N rows and M columns.
When it attempts to move into an obstructed cell, its bumper sensor detects the obstacle and it remains on the present cell. Design an algorithm to cleanse the whole area making use of only the 4 offered APIs shown listed below." (Remedy) Execute a SnapshotArray that sustains pre-defined user interfaces (note: see web link for even more information).
(A domino is a floor tile with 2 numbers from 1 to 6 - one on each fifty percent of the floor tile.) We may revolve the i-th domino, to make sure that A [i] and B [i] swap values. Return the minimal number of turnings so that all the values in A coincide, or all the worths in B are the exact same.
Occasionally, when typing a personality c, the trick might obtain long pushed, and the character will certainly be typed 1 or even more times. You check out the entered characters of the keyboard. Return Real if it is possible that it was your buddies name, with some characters (potentially none) being long pushed." (Option) "Given a string S and a string T, find the minimum home window in S which will consist of all the characters in T in intricacy O(n)." (Service) "Offered a checklist of question words, return the number of words that are elastic." Keep in mind: see web link for more information.
"A strobogrammatic number is a number that looks the exact same when rotated 180 degrees (looked at upside down). "Provided a binary tree, find the size of the longest course where each node in the path has the very same worth.
Table of Contents
Latest Posts
How To Get Free Faang Interview Coaching & Mentorship
The Best Websites For Practicing Data Science Interview Questions
Best Free Online Coding Bootcamps For Faang Interview Prep
More
Latest Posts
How To Get Free Faang Interview Coaching & Mentorship
The Best Websites For Practicing Data Science Interview Questions
Best Free Online Coding Bootcamps For Faang Interview Prep